New kid on the footwear block Chillikids is returning to the Australian Shoe Fair with an expanded brand offering, following its launch last year. Chillikids founder Bettina Parker confirmed the brand had witnessed strong demand for its kids' sneakers since launching in summer 2009.
"Our summer 10 line will be shown at the shoe fair and will include a number of extensions to the brand," she said.
he Australian Shoe Fair would see the brand promoting an expanded offering including bags, backpacks, totes, overnight holdalls and hats to co-ordinate with the Chillikids footwear line.
Parker spent 20 years as a footwear buyer for department stores before working as general manager for a number of leading international footwear brands. Her experience enabled her to spot a gap in the children's footwear market for contemporary, casual canvas styles suited to Australian kids' lifestyles. Chillikids was created to offer "fantastic value without any compromise to quality" allowing access to classic shoes that were more affordable than expensive overseas brands.
Named after a blend of Parker's children's names, Lilli & Charlie, the Sydney based brand is designed utilising modern styling in a range of colours based on the latest international trends.
